Re-Import of String Musical Instruments Played with a Bow
This key economic indicator for the Musical Instrument sector has been recently updated.
- In 2019, Re-Import of String Musical Instruments Played with a Bow to China increased 15.7% compared to a year earlier.
- Since 2014 Canada Re-Import of String Musical Instruments Played with a Bow rose 146% year on year reaching $9,828.31.
- In 2019 France was number 2 in Re-Import of String Musical Instruments Played with a Bow.
